FOB TIGER The 2nd Iraqi Army Division, commanded by Maj. Gen. Jamal, assumed independent authority to control all actions in their battle space during a transfer of authority ceremony Dec. 18 at Forward Operating Base Tiger in Mosul.
This ceremony marks a special time in the 2nd Iraqi Army Divisions history, said Maj. Gen. Randy Mixon, commander, 25th Infantry Division. This day also signifies the last [Iraqi Army] division to assume Iraqi Army lead in Multi-National Division North, and the 2nd Iraqi Army Division will fall under the control of the Iraqi Ground Forces Command on Jan. 15.
The ceremony consisted of Command Sgt. Maj. Stephan Frennier, command sergeant major, 4th Brigade Combat Team, 1st Cavalry Division, removing the 4th BCT colors from the flag stand, making way for the placement of the 2nd Iraqi Army Division colors.
Today we recognize that the 2nd Iraqi Army is fully capable and ready to take over security operations in Mosul and Ninewa Province, said Col. Stephen Twitty, commander of the 4th BCT. We applaud your bravery and courage, standing in the face of the enemy and defeating the terrorists.
Jamal espoused the 2nd Iraqi Army Divisions origins as well as referencing its future responsibilities now that it was in the lead. This division was established on Oct. 23, 2004, when there was still a state of much lawlessness. We rose to the responsibility of fighting the terrorists as well as simultaneously outfitting the division with materials and equipment. Together with the [Iraqi Police} we have carried on fighting terror, day and night, and providing security for Mosul.
Successful completion of the three-day validation exercise, dubbed Operation Lion Assault Dec. 4, removed the final hurdle toward full autonomy of operations and independence of maneuver in their own battle space.
Jamal praised the support and assistance offered by Coalition Forces in standing up the division and offered continued mutual support and assistance to the Coalition Forces whenever they needed it.
While celebrating the 2nd Iraqi Army Divisions new authority, Jamal took a moment to renew their pledge to the citizens of the Ninewa Province. Terrorists have been at work attempting to kidnap Iraq. They target and kill the scientists, the teachers, and the thinkers; attempting to divide us along sectarian lines. Brothers and friends, its time to track down and kill the terrorists. Mosul is a city of a civilization blessed by God. Let us pray to God to bring security and stability to all of our country.
The ceremony concluded with a presentation of gifts to the Iraqi Army commanders, tribal leaders, distinguished guests, and government officials, as well as a full-coarse meal served to the rear of the presentation hall for all those in attendance.
